Research progress on folate receptor positive circulating tumor cells and the occurrence and development of non-small cell lung cancer

    Abstract: Lung cancer is a malignant tumor originating from the bronchial mucosa or gland of the lung, and most of which is non small cell lung cancer. Its incidence rate and case fatality rate are among the top in China. Circulating tumor cells (CTC) are tumor cells that exist in the blood circulation system and have been confirmed to have abnormal expression in breast cancer, prostate cancer, colorectal cancer and other malignant tumors. Folate receptor (FR) was first found to be highly expressed on the surface of ovarian and renal cancer cells, but generally not expressed in normal human blood cells, making it an ideal target for detecting CTCs in peripheral blood of tumor patients. In recent years, numerous studies have found that FR positive CTCs are directly or indirectly involved in the pathological and physiological processes of non-small cell lung cancer, and are closely related to the occurrence and development of non-small cell lung cancer. The author summarizes the research progress on the relationship and mechanism between FR positive CTCs and non small cell lung cancer based on existing reports, providing new ideas for clinical diagnosis and treatment of non-small cell lung cancer.
